After attempting to mock India over its Chandrayaan mission, Pakistan Science and Technology Minister, Fawad Hussain has made another controversial statement prompting netizens to get active on social media.
Taking to the mirco-blogging site, Hussain said it is not true that all students studying in Madrasas are involved in suicide bombing incidents but the bitter truth is that all suicide bombers are Madrasa students.

This is not the first time that Hussain was under the spotlight for his baseless comments. Last week Fawad Hussain was brutally trolled on Twitter for mocking India over its Chandrayaan mission. The minister’s statements against India were not even endorsed by Pakistani people who slammed Fawad saying that his remark mocking India’s space exploration was a childish statement.
